COLUMBUS, Ohio — The surge in gas prices doesn’t appear to be easing any time soon, according to industry experts. … De Haan said the rising gas prices are tied to an increase in the cost of crude oil.
The average gas price in the U.S. was $3.378 per gallon as of Oct. 21, according to data from GasBuddy. But that average conceals a pretty wide spread among the 50 states. Oklahoma has the lowest average gas price among states at $2.982 per gallon, GasBuddy data shows.
One of the main factors driving up the cost is OPEC announcing last week it will not increase oil production. TOLEDO, Ohio — Oil prices are at their highest in nearly a decade and motorists are feeling the effects at the gas pump. … U.S. crude oil topped $80 a barrel last week, the highest mark since 2014.

The spike isn’t actually so sudden, experts say, and gas prices have been creeping up as demand continues to increase as the economy begins to recover from the pandemic. Demand is higher than supply, leading to a steep price increase, CNN reported.

Global gasoline prices
The price at a petrol—or gasoline, in America—pump varies from country to country for many reasons: domestic oil production, national refinery capacity, subsidies, taxes, and so on. The US continues to spend billions in subsidies for oil exploration, which helps keep fuel costs artificially low.
